Itโ€™s National School Lunch Week! ๐ŸŽ Since 1962, this week has celebrated the importance of nutritious school lunches in supporting student success. At BCS, our Student Nutrition department serves around 4,000 lunches and 750 breakfasts daily, ensuring students have the fuel they need to thrive in and out of the classroom. A huge thank you to our dedicated nutrition staff for their hard work in providing balanced meals that positively impact student learning and growth! #NationalSchoolLunchWeek #BcreekSchools

It's National Bus Safety Week! This week is dedicated to: ๐ŸšŒRaising awareness about bus safety ๐ŸšŒEducating the public, especially children, about safe bus practices ๐ŸšŒPromoting safety measures among bus drivers, schools, and transportation providers ๐ŸšŒ Reducing bus-related accidents and injuries To help ensure the safety of our students, our School Resource Officers (SROs), along with Deputy Chrystal Bowers of the Greene County Sheriff's Office, participated in "ride-alongs" with several of our drivers. They were on the lookout for safety issues like illegal bus passing and speeding drivers. Throughout the week, they will also be monitoring bus stops and school zones across the district to keep our students safe! ๐Ÿ›ก๏ธ October is School Safety Month! ๐Ÿ›ก๏ธ Did you know the Safer Ohio School Tip Line accepts tips via call, text, web form, and mobile app 24 hours a day? ๐Ÿ“ฑโ˜Ž๏ธ This service is free, anonymous, and available to help keep our schools safe. 1-844-723-3764

๐Ÿ“โœจ The Valley Elementary Writing Club is kicking off its second year! This amazing group of 5th graders meets four times a month, both before school and at lunch, in a collaborative environment where they work through the entire writing processโ€”from brainstorming ideas to revising and publishing their final work. These young writers are even exploring different contests to enter, choosing the ones that excite them the most!
